At ISBR Business School, in collaboration with the Institution’s Innovation Council (IIC), the Ground Zero: Startup Business at the Grassroots Competition was designed to ignite entrepreneurial thinking among students. With 350 participants, the event emphasized design thinking, grassroots innovation, and technology-driven solutions for real-world microbusiness challenges.
Fostering Entrepreneurial Mindsets through Ground Zero
The Ground Zero competition was conceived with a clear objective: to immerse students in grassroots entrepreneurship by connecting them directly with microbusiness vendors. Instead of simulated classroom exercises, students engaged in real-world problem-solving by:
- Visiting and interviewing vendors to understand on-ground challenges.
- Identifying critical issues faced at the grassroots level.
- Co-creating business models with vendors as active stakeholders.
- Designing tech-enabled solutions and pitching their ideas through structured presentations.
This unique structure ensured that innovation was not just theoretical but deeply rooted in empathy, community, and feasibility.
Two-Phase Competition
Phase 1: Intra-Class Rounds
Students pitched their ideas before faculty innovation ambassadors, who selected the best-performing teams based on creativity, problem identification, and feasibility.
Phase 2: Grand Finale
Nine finalist teams presented their grassroots startup models to a distinguished external jury, comprising:
- Mr. Ankur Arun, Director – India and SAARC, Marwadi
- Dr. Priyankana Mukherjee, Assistant Vice President, KIIT Knowledge Park
- Mr. Aaqib Jameel, Manager – Incubation & Investments, KIIT Knowledge Park
The finale celebrated innovation, collaboration, and entrepreneurial rigor, marking a milestone in ISBR’s efforts to foster a culture of startups and innovation.
